Located 12km from the Melbourne CBD, Reservoir offers an accessible entry point into the property market of the northern suburbs. As one of Melbourne’s largest suburbs, there has been an increasing number of new developments in the suburb since 2021 under the Suburban Revitalisation program. These developments have significantly added to the overall appeal of Reservoir — median house prices in Reservoir are $890,000 as of October 2024.

Buying a Reservoir property

To make buying a property in Reservoir as stress-free as possible, our conveyancing solicitors make every effort to ensure that all aspects of the purchasing process are kept in check.

  • Reviewing the purchasing contract
  • Obtaining the necessary documents for the transfer
  • Arranging for payment of associated costs such as stamp duty (or ensuring the application of concessions, if eligible)
  • Handling all communication with the vendor
  • Making the final payment and delivering the keys to your new home or investment property
  • Lodging the registration of your property with the Land Titles Office and transfer the title deed from the seller to you

There is significant buyer demand for homes in Reservoir — an estimated 495 houses were sold in the past 12 months, with homes spending an average time of 52 days on the market.
